Game Guides > Game FAQ >  

Where is the louminoshrooms in Petpet Park

Where is the louminoshrooms in Petpet Park
There is no such thing as a Louminoshroom. However, there is a Luminoushroom. They can be found in the Cyodrake Temple Garden.